Water Mass Transformation Budgets in Finite‐Volume Generalized Vertical Coordinate Ocean Models

Abstract: Water Mass Transformation (WMT) theory provides conceptual tools that in principle enable innovative analyses of numerical ocean models; in practice, however, these methods can be challenging to implement and interpret, and therefore remain under‐utilized. Our… read more here.

On the relation between thermohaline anomalies and water mass transformation in the Eastern Subpolar North Atlantic

Abstract: Decadal thermohaline anomalies carried northwards by the North Atlantic Current are an important source of predictability in the North Atlantic region. Here, we investigate whether these thermohaline anomalies influence surface-forced water mass transformation (SFWMT) in… read more here.

Water mass transformation and overturning circulation in the Arabian Gulf

Abstract: We diagnose the ocean’s residual overturning circulation of the Arabian Gulf in a high-resolution model and interpret it in terms ofwater-mass transformation processes mediated by air-sea buoyancy fluxes and interior mixing. We attempt to rationalise… read more here.
